Motorised Treadmills

The treadmills that are motorized permit you to alter the speed and the incline of your treadmill with just a click of a button. These treadmills also come with speakers, entertainment programs, and workout apps.

Non-motorised, curved treadmills require runners to self-regulate every step like outdoors, and they tend to cost more. However, there is increasing evidence suggesting that they can aid in reducing the risk of injury.

Accelerate

In contrast to manual treadmills, motorized models use a motor to run the belt and control the pace. These are the treadmills found in gyms and home fitness equipment, and are loved and tested by a large number of regular runners. They offer a number of advantages over other kinds of running training equipment.

For instance, they're able to achieve significantly higher speeds than manual treadmills, making them suitable for all kinds of training and exercises, from walking to high-intensity interval training (HIIT). Motorized treadmills can, for instance, attain speeds of up 24 MPH. This is faster than Usain Bolt's record-setting sprint speed!

The top speed of most modern motorised treadmills is also adjustable in one-tenth increments, which allows you to fine-tune the running speed to suit different needs. Walking speeds range from 2 to 3.5 MPH, and an easy jog will typically be between 4 and 5 MPH.

When you find treadmills that claim to have the highest "motor horse power", be aware that it is not the actual acceleration power. Peak motor horsepower refers to the amount of power the treadmill's motor generates at its highest, but it is not able to sustain this level of performance for an extended period of time. In fact, sustaining the motor's peak power for too long can cause rapid wear and tear on the motor as well as other components of the treadmill.

It's helpful to know that most treadmills come with an "continuous duty" rating, which lies between the peak and motor horsepower. This means that the motor will occasionally switch from the highest power to a lower power level to avoid overheating. This reduces the chance of injury or damage caused by excessive use. It also helps save energy.

Incline

Motorized treadmills allow you to alter the speed and incline of your treadmill as you walk or run. Certain treadmills have a decline feature that allows you to run downhill. This is similar to running and walking outside. This means that you will enjoy a more challenging workout than traditional manual treadmills with a flat belt. Motorized treadmills are also more stable than manual ones, and tend to have greater capacity for weights. They are best for long endurance exercises which is why they can be used to prepare for marathons and other races.

Some treadmills that are motorized are connected to apps which offer engaging and exciting workouts, or track your progress. Some treadmills with motors come with features such as heart rate monitoring and VO2 Max testing and more. This makes them useful for fitness and medical reasons and allows you to track your fitness and health data more quickly.

Non-motorized models are generally less expensive than motorized ones, but they might be difficult to use for runners who prefer to run using an unnatural stride. However, curved treadmills can reduce the impact of vertical ground reaction forces on legs by decreasing the distance of contact with the treadmill. Curved treadmills are becoming more popular. WOODWAY, TrueForm and Technogym all offer them for sale.

It is essential to have an end goal in mind when you run on the treadmill. You should stay focused on that goal throughout your entire workout. Many treadmills have "mileage" modes that automatically adjust your speed based upon your target distance, and a schedule. This can prevent overtraining and injuries, and also ensures that you are getting the most of your treadmill workout.

The majority of the new treadmills are ergonomically designed which makes them more comfortable for long periods of exercise. This includes features such as cushioning and back supports, as well as a quiet, powerful 2.5HP motor and noise reduction system. With these features, you'll be able to have a more relaxing exercise without worrying about disturbing your family or neighbors. In addition, most treadmills allow you to adjust the speed and incline by using two or more buttons, making them easy to use for interval training or HIIT.

Cushioning

Treadmills mimic running or walking by using motorised devices. The user is able to walk or run at their own speed on the belt. In the past, treadmills used the user's leg power however, the more modern models are mostly motor-driven. Treadmills can be used for exercise or as a medical device to aid in the study of ergospirometry, stress tests and cardiopulmonary rehabilitation. They can be connected to an ECG and a heart rate monitor. ECG to measure VO2 Max and other vital functions.

The key component of any treadmill is its cushioning system. It reduces the impact on your joints, which greatly reduces the risk of injury. Most treadmill manufacturers offer a variety of cushioning options to fit different styles of running. A good cushioning system will have an impact zone as well as a push-off zone, and a transition zone to provide the right amount of support and flexibility during your workouts.

Whatever type of treadmill you select, it's important to look for one that has a sturdy steel frame and a strong motor that can handle the wear and tear of long-term use. A treadmill that has an impressive continuous horsepower rating (CPH) will permit it to adjust to your body's requirements and change speeds more quickly.

Included workout programs can help you achieve your fitness goals and improve your overall health. Some of these programs will concentrate on specific running abilities, like speed and endurance. Others will concentrate on specific muscles, like the glutes and hamstrings.

A great amazon electric folding treadmill will include quick adjustment wheels that allow you to change the speed or incline easily. It is also helpful to look for an instrument that shows your heart rate in real time, and an emergency stop feature that will bring the treadmill to a sudden halt. You should think about a warranty to protect your investment. Ideally, you should opt for a warranty that covers the frame and motor.
